Sun-Dried Tomato Garlic Olive Oil Dip
Your new go-to dip for spring and summer...comes together in just minutes and is so delicious!

Ingredients
6 servings
Instructions
- 1. Drain the oil from the sun-dried tomato jar into a pot, you should have 1/2 cup oil. Chop 1/3 cup sun-dried tomatoes and mix into the oil.2. To the oil add the garlic, shallot, oregano, thyme, paprika and chili flakes. Set the pot over low heat and simmer until warm, 5 minutes. 3. Add the parmesan to a bowl and pour the hot oil over the cheese. Top with basil. Enjoy with bread (see my notes) for dipping.
